Output 58321020fe36eda09f373dc4cdabf83cebdb76d92a9d00672e70a0850f2e124d:1

value
36597
script pubkey
OP_0 OP_PUSHBYTES_20 e57e2333f657344016608164be3a72d829af3db3
address
bc1qu4lzxvlk2u6yq9nqs9jtuwnjmq5670dn86m0w4
transaction
58321020fe36eda09f373dc4cdabf83cebdb76d92a9d00672e70a0850f2e124d
spent
true